发明名称 DATA PROCESSOR
摘要 PURPOSE:To reduce the number of executing instructions and to improve processing capability when a conditional branch is implemented by providing a branch conditional setting instruction for setting an expected comparison result and a branch destination, a comparison instruction, etc. CONSTITUTION:When the address of the branch conditional setting instruction is indicated by an instruction execution address register 1, the condition of the setting instruction is set in a register 6 for the expected comparison result through a memory 2, etc. Further, the branch destination of the setting instruction is stored in a register 7. A comparison instruction executing circuit 8 makes a comparison and checks whether the comparison result coincides with the contents of the register 6 or not. When not, a counter 9 inputs the address of the next instruction to the register 1 and the next instruction is executed. When the result is coincident, the contents of the register 7 are inputted to the register 1 without the intervention of the counter 9 and a branch is caused to reduce the number of executed instructions, improving the processing capability.
申请公布号 JPS59165141(A) 申请公布日期 1984.09.18
申请号 JP19830039217 申请日期 1983.03.11
申请人 HITACHI SEISAKUSHO KK 发明人 AKIBA MASAO
分类号 G06F9/32 主分类号 G06F9/32
代理机构 代理人
主权项
地址